wifi: mt76: mt7915: fix use-after-free bugs in mt7915_mac_dump_work()

When the mt7915 pci chip is detaching, the mt7915_crash_data is
released in mt7915_coredump_unregister(). However, the work item
dump_work may still be running or pending, leading to UAF bugs
when the already freed crash_data is dereferenced again in
mt7915_mac_dump_work().

The race condition can occur as follows:

CPU 0 (removal path)               | CPU 1 (workqueue)
mt7915_pci_remove()                | mt7915_sys_recovery_set()
 mt7915_unregister_device()        |  mt7915_reset()
  mt7915_coredump_unregister()     |   queue_work()
   vfree(dev->coredump.crash_data) | mt7915_mac_dump_work()
                                   |  crash_data-> // UAF

Fix this by ensuring dump_work is properly canceled before
the crash_data is deallocated. Add cancel_work_sync() in
mt7915_unregister_device() to synchronize with any pending
or executing dump work.
